Why Journalism Matters in 2025

Journalism in some form is believed to date back as far as the fifteenth century. Today’s journalists face a myriad of challenges, including a declining trust in the media, digital transformation, threats to press freedom and the rise of AI and auto-generated content.

Why Is Journalism Important?

Journalism informs the public about what is happening in the world – locally and globally. This is a crucial way of educating people on a wide range of topics, and it encourages critical thinking.

Journalism plays a vital role when it comes to accountability. It encourages transparency and helps to hold powerful people and organisations to account for their actions.

Journalism plays a crucial role during crises in disseminating vital information. This was highlighted during the recent COVID pandemic.

Why Journalism Still Matters in 2025

Uncertainty continues to dominate the global landscape, and journalism still has a huge role to play.

Tackling Misinformation

Although perhaps not strictly a new phenomenon, misinformation and “fake news” have become a significant problem in the age of social media and digitalisation. Journalists today have a crucial role to play in tackling disinformation, fact-checking and providing evidence-based statements and analysis.

Encouraging Engagement in Democracy

Voter apathy and lack of faith in democratic processes is an increasing problem. Journalism can help to tackle this through encouraging participation, providing positive examples and highlighting issues that matter.

Cultural Change

Journalism is still able to drive cultural change by educating us about what is going on in other parts of the world and how people are living and thriving many miles away. Journalism helps to highlight successes and discuss how they could be applied to our own lives/countries.
